温馨提示:文本由机器自动转译,部分词句存在误差,以视频为准
00:01
各位同学大家好,欢迎收看上硅谷这门课程。从今天开始,我们要学习一门新的技术,技术的名字叫做spring security spring security,它是家族中一个重要的成员,提供了一整套的web应用安全性的完整解决方案。我们的课程就带领各位同学一起来详细学习这门技术。在学习这门基础之前,首先要求各位要掌握一些前置知识,你只有掌握了前置知识之后,才能更好的学习本文课程,那我下面把各位需要掌握的前置知识给大家来列出来。首先要求各位掌握的第一个知识,那就是spring框架,因为spring security是基于使用框架的,所以这个框架的使用各位必须要注渐掌握,然后这个掌握之后,需要各位在掌握第二个内容,那就是three boot的这么一个使用,因为boot其实本质上就是它是一个快速构建工具,我们在内容中是基于boot进行案例的这个搭建,所以大家把这个要掌握。
01:17
然后这个掌握之后,第三个内容要各位同学要掌握Java web中的一些相关的知识,比如说里边的过滤器。因为咱们在学习spring过程中,会带领各位同学查看它的源码,它源码中的很多部分都是过滤器,所以这三个知识以后各位要掌握,在你掌握了三个知识之后,再来学习本文课程会有更大的收获,这是一个前置知识的说明,然后这个说完之后,下面呢给各位同学就来详细说一下我们课程中主要要讲解哪些内容,那我们来看一下。
02:00
咱们这个课程中主要讲解three分成这么五大部分,那五大部分是什么?给各位我来详细说一下。首先我们看到在咱们内容中的第一部分,咱们来做什么呢?主要讲解四人框架一个简介,也就是说介绍这个框架到底是干什么的,它有什么作用,它跟同类产品比较有什么优势,这是第一部分。然后第二部分呢,咱们主要编写spring security一个入门案例,让各位感受一下这个框架一个使用过程,并且讲解它的基本原理,就是过滤器它的一个定流程。然后这个说完之后,第三部分咱们会在web开发环境中讲解spring security的使用,包括怎么实现认证,怎么实现授权,它里边的注解怎么用,包括怎么实现注销等等。
03:02
然后第四部分咱们讲解spring框架在微服务架构中怎么使用。各位同学应该清楚,目前很多项目都是基于微服架构的,而我们会讲解在微服架构中,这个框架该怎么去使用。包括咱会通过一个具体的一个例子来完整演示它的一个过程,这些都说完之后,咱们内容中的第五部分,也就是最后一部分给大家来讲解spring security框架一个原理,咱们会通过查看源码,详细看到spring security是如何实现的认证,以及如何实现的授权,包括如何实现在多请求间进行认证信息的共享。所以这是关于我们课程内容的介绍,那么下面呢,各位同学就跟着我一起,咱们来详细学习spring这门技术。
我来说两句